I’ve been playing and recording with Mesa since 2006 when I joined this board, I’ve since owned:
Single rectoverb - sold
Triple rec - sold
Roadking II - still own and I will never get rid of.
Electra dyne - sold, I recorded one track on my debut with it.
Mark V:25- sold - I used it to record several tracks on my album and used it for 4 years.
And now a JP2C.... the first thing I noticed is how easy it is to dial in and the fizzy top end sometimes present in Boogie’s is not in this amp. I love it!!! I get a pop when switching to and from channel 3....other than that this amp sounds and feels perfect..
The JP is a gem....good job boogie!!
